The Power of Adobe Acrobat: A Comprehensive Overview
Adobe Acrobat is a versatile software application that has revolutionized the way we create, edit, and manage PDF documents. With its wide range of features and capabilities, Adobe Acrobat has become an essential tool for individuals and businesses alike.
One of the key features of Adobe Acrobat is its ability to create PDF files from various sources, including Word documents, Excel spreadsheets, PowerPoint presentations, and even web pages. This makes it easy to convert different file formats into a standardized format that can be easily shared and viewed across different platforms.
In addition to creating PDF files, Adobe Acrobat also offers powerful editing tools that allow users to modify text, images, and other elements within a PDF document. Whether you need to correct a typo, insert a new image, or rearrange pages, Adobe Acrobat provides the tools you need to make quick and precise edits.
Another standout feature of Adobe Acrobat is its ability to add interactive elements to PDF documents. Users can easily insert links, buttons, forms, multimedia content, and more to create engaging and dynamic PDF files that enhance the reader’s experience.
Furthermore, Adobe Acrobat offers robust security features that help protect sensitive information within PDF documents. Users can encrypt their files, set permissions for viewing and editing, add digital signatures for authentication, and redact confidential information to ensure data privacy and integrity.
With the rise of remote work and digital collaboration, Adobe Acrobat has become an indispensable tool for sharing and reviewing documents online. Its commenting and markup tools allow multiple users to collaborate on a single document in real-time, streamlining workflows and improving productivity.

Protect your PDFs by adding passwords or setting permissions.
To enhance the security of your PDF documents in Adobe Acrobat, consider adding passwords or setting permissions to restrict access and protect sensitive information. By adding a password, you can control who can open the document, ensuring that only authorized users can view its contents. Additionally, setting permissions allows you to define what actions users can take within the document, such as printing, editing, or copying text. These security measures are essential for safeguarding your data and ensuring confidentiality when sharing PDF files with others.
Optimize your PDFs for web viewing or printing to reduce file size.
Optimizing your PDFs for web viewing or printing in Adobe Acrobat is a smart tip to reduce file size without compromising quality. By adjusting settings such as image compression, font embedding, and resolution, you can create PDF files that load faster on websites or print more efficiently while maintaining readability and visual integrity. This optimization not only helps conserve storage space but also improves user experience by delivering smoother and quicker access to your content.
